Expect highs around 80 and lows around 50 at night. August is the wettest month of the year, with sunny mornings and afternoon showers typically blowing through in a few hours. We chose a venue with indoor options specifically in case it rains, so don't worry about the ceremony, but do bring a water resistant jacket or umbrella. At 8,600 feet above sea level, make sure you bring sunscreen for summer time play in the Rockies. But be ready to break out the light jackets as soon as the sun dips behind the mountains and the temps drop.
